Summary     : Library for loading and sharing PKCS#11 modules
Description :
p11-kit provides a way to load and enumerate PKCS#11 modules, as well
as a standard configuration setup for installing PKCS#11 modules in
such a way that they're discoverable.

Update Information:

0.25.0 (stable)  * add PKCS#11 3.0 support [PR#458, PR#461, PR#462, PR#463,
PR#464, PR#467, PR#469, PR#470, PR#475, PR#485, PR#486]  * add support for
profile objects [PR#479]  * add ability to adjust module and config paths at
run-time via system environmental exports [PR#442]  * make terminal output nicer
[PR#509, PR#510]  * p11-kit: add command to print merged configuration [PR#446,
PR#489]  * p11-kit: add commands to list, add and delete profiles of a token
[PR#500, PR#503, PR#506]  * trust: add command to check format of .p11-kit files
[PR#476, PR#483]  * virtual: fix libffi type signatures for PKCS#11 3.0
functions [PR#492]  * server: fix umask setting when --group is specified
[PR#478]  * server: check SHELL only when neither --sh nor --csh is specified
[PR#438]  * rpc: use space string in C_InitToken [PR#514]  * rpc: fix two off-
by-one errors identified by asan [PR#456]  * modules: make logging message more
translatable [PR#436]  * pkcs11.h: support CRYPTOKI_GNU for IBM vendor
mechanisms [PR#421]  * pkcs11.h: add IBM specific mechanism and attributes
[PR#415]  * pkcs11.h: add ChaCha20/Salsa20 and Poly1305 mechanisms [PR#487]  *
pkcs11.h: add AES-GCM mechanism parameters for message-based encryption [PR#481]
* po: update translations from Transifex [PR#439]  * bug and build fixes
[PR#412, PR#414, PR#417, PR#418, PR#420, PR#426, PR#427, PR#428, PR#448, PR#451,
PR#459, PR#496, PR#505, PR#511, PR#512, PR#513, PR#516, PR#517, PR#524, PR#521]
* test fixes [PR#424, PR#441, PR#444, PR#443, PR#460, PR#472, PR#474, PR#465,
PR#473, PR#487, PR#499, PR#519, PR#525, PR#526]
